Saburo

Saburo (三さぶ郎ろう Saburō?) is a villager from the village next to Tanjiro’s.

Appearance

Saburo has curly hair. He has an oblong forehead and bright brown eyes without distinct pupils.

Personality

Saburo has an acute discernment. He also shows sincerity to young Tanjiro, agreeing to give him his own house to rest in for a night, as he believes that man-eating demons come out at night and that it would be dangerous to travel.

Story

Not much is known about Saburo’s past, except that his family was killed by man-eating demons.

Synopsis

Final Selection Arc

Saburo sees Tanjiro Kamado coming back to the mountain and as the night falls, he invites him to spend the night at his house, because the demons can appear in the night. Tanjiro refuses at first, but Saburo manages to convince him. A little later, while Tanjiro is having dinner, Saburo explains him that demons come out at night and that he would have been eaten, so it is better to go to the mountain in the morning. Before going to sleep, Tanjiro asks if demons can enter houses, to which Saburo confirms that they can, but the great spirit hunters kill demons for them. Tanjiro is skeptical and thinks that Saburo might just be lonely because he lives alone after his family died in an incident. In the morning, as the sunrise illuminates the whole snowy forest, Tanjiro leaves Saburo’s house and goes home.

Sunrise Countdown Arc

After their recovery, Tanjiro and Nezuko go back home with Zenitsu and Inosuke. As they reach the foot of the mountain, they meet Saburo in front of his house and run to him crying. Saburo and the Kamado siblings shed tears as they share an embrace on the ground.
